Today, at NPA Hall, CARE SOUTH SUDAN convened our members under the Global Affairs Canada–funded Project.

The meeting successfully reorganized the SSWLO Pool Secretariat to enhance coordination and joint advocacy ahead of the upcoming RWVL call for proposals.

Newly Elected Secretariat:
- Chairperson: Modi Enosa Mbaraza (YWCA)
- Deputy Chairperson: Sarah Abeja (J4G)
- Secretary: Maria Alum Menya
- Treasurer: Lillian Sukeji (V4C)
- Public Relations: Nancy Acayo (PDP)

Congratulations to newly elected Secretariat and this surely marks a renewed commitment to amplifying women’s leadership and collective action across South Sudan.
